Output 20f40d38caf5654a6676868c19c4fd9797ed05569ce7a40225cab308f3159bda:0

value
41527900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f39a061dc6b8dd24d62a26c9d51f55706ba4c612 OP_EQUALVERIFY OP_CHECKSIG
address
LhRzybVGJdRF3eozUYrbGcgrWKxAM9zcft
transaction
20f40d38caf5654a6676868c19c4fd9797ed05569ce7a40225cab308f3159bda
spent
true